Reds Spring Training TV schedule

I noticed in looking at the Reds website today 3 spring training games are going to be on FSN Ohio this year.

Thur 3/19 BOS 7:05 ET
Fri 3/20 HOU 1:05 ET
Sat 3/21 PIT 1:05 ET

Reds Season Preview ’09 will also air Tuesday, March 31 at 10:00 pm. This half-hour show, hosted by George Grand and Jeff Piercoro and broadcast from the Reds spring training home in Sarasota, Florida, will provide fans the latest news, insight and exclusive commentary from the Reds as they prepare for the 2009 season.

Interview subjects include: Joey Votto, Jay Bruce, Brandon Phillips, Edison Volquez, Arthur Rhodes, Ramon Hernandez, Walt Jocketty, Dusty Baker and many more.

This season preview show will be replayed as follows:

Thursday, April 1 – 6:30 pm

Friday, April 2 – 7:00 pm

Sunday, April 4 – 7:00 pm

Monday, April 5 – 8:00 pm

FOX Sports Ohio’s 2009 Reds Season telecast schedule will be released soon.
